My Buying Guides on 14 Mm Spark Plug Wrench
What I Look For First
When I shop for a 14 mm spark plug wrench, I always start with fit and compatibility. I want to make sure the wrench matches the spark plug size exactly, because even a small mismatch can make removal difficult or damage the plug. I also check whether it works well in the engine space I’m dealing with, since some vehicles have very tight access around the spark plugs.
Build Quality and Material
I prefer a spark plug wrench made from strong, durable steel because I want it to last through repeated use. A solid chrome vanadium or similar alloy usually gives me the confidence that the tool won’t bend or wear out quickly. If the finish resists rust and corrosion, that is even better for long-term storage in my toolbox.
Socket Design and Grip
The socket design matters a lot to me. I like a wrench with a secure grip on the spark plug so it doesn’t slip while I’m working. A rubber insert or magnetic hold can make the job easier and safer. I also pay attention to whether the wrench has a thin-wall design, because that helps me reach plugs in narrow spaces.
Length and Reach
I always consider the length of the wrench before buying. A longer tool can give me better leverage, which is useful when a spark plug is tight. At the same time, I don’t want something too long if space is limited under the hood. For me, the best choice is one that balances reach, control, and access.
Compatibility With My Tools
I make sure the wrench works with the ratchet, extension, or handle I already own. If it fits standard drive sizes, it becomes much more convenient for me. I like tools that can be used with multiple accessories because that gives me more flexibility during repairs.
Ease of Use
I always prefer a wrench that feels easy to handle, especially if I’m doing the job myself. A comfortable grip and smooth fit save me time and frustration. If I can remove and install spark plugs without struggling, I know I picked the right wrench.
Portability and Storage
I also think about where I’ll keep the wrench when I’m not using it. A compact tool is easier for me to store in a toolbox or car kit. If the wrench comes with a case or holder, that is a nice bonus because it helps me stay organized.
Price and Value
For me, the cheapest option is not always the best. I look for a wrench that gives me good value for the price, meaning it feels sturdy, works well, and lasts a long time. I’d rather spend a little more on a reliable tool than replace a poor-quality one later.
